Off-site run checklist — Pellan Labs drop

- [ ] Prototype boards (3x Kestrel rev B) packed in anti-static cases
- [ ] Foam inserts checked, nothing rattles
- [ ] Transit sheet signed by Dorna before the van leaves
- [ ] Lab receiving dock notified, they close at 17:30 sharp

Heads up: these are the only rev B units we have, so no leaving them unattended at the dock. The courier hand-over instruction is noted just below.

handover note for yagep-tagef: the fenok sorwyn courier leaves the fraok sileth sorax ledger at gate 2873 under passcode 476683

# --- Reconcilo Settings ---
# This block configures the nightly inventory reconciliation job.
# Reconcilo compares warehouse counts in Stockhaven against the
# ledger snapshots and writes discrepancies to the variance table.
# On-call: if the job stalls past 03:00, check the lock row in
# `recon_locks` before restarting; a forced restart without clearing
# the lock will double-count adjustments. Retries are capped at three.
# The job reads and writes through the database specified on the next line.

database URL for bahop-yagep: mssql://sildor_svc:35ha7jz@db-fb6d.nelvrodyn.example:5432/casath

# Quillbus broker upgrade — support runbook client.
# During the migration from Quillbus 3 to 4, this client drains
# legacy queues and verifies message parity on the new cluster.
# Run it only in maintenance windows, since draining pauses
# consumers. The parity checker authenticates against the internal
# Quillbus admin service using the key below.

API key for kajeg-tajop: qvz3-w1m